Instrumental arrangement of the 2 part motet by Lassus (Orlando di Lasso)
The sound sample is an electronic preview.

Oculus non vidit, nec auris audivit,
nec in cor hominis ascendit,
quae preparavit Deus his, qui diligunt illum.
 

English translation

Eye hath not seen, nor ear heard,
neither have entered into the heart of man,
The things which God hath prepared for them that love Him.
